Output d8bbf7b5d62e7efe807917930555071fe0f35c8a6b829425d528c9d2deb354bc:25

value
1253244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d3f0562b12fabf375e16ba4eec90950bf652e4 OP_EQUAL
address
3M6M4yizYiLyhYhnUAc8hAa73JxpiTURoV
transaction
d8bbf7b5d62e7efe807917930555071fe0f35c8a6b829425d528c9d2deb354bc
spent
true